8. Landon Turner, OG, North Carolina: An absolute road-grader, Turner (6-4, 325) will turn the heads of NFL general managers with his ability to move the line of scrimmage. He's not too heavy-footed to protect the quarterback, either...and when he gets beat, he'll work hard to finish the block. Will he crack the top half of the first round?
